    Georgia Totto O'Keeffe (November 15, 1887 – March 6, 1986) was an American modernist artist.

    She was known for her paintings of enlarged flowers, New York skyscrapers, and New Mexico landscapes. O'Keeffe has been called the "Mother of American modernism".
